Try to reframe your thoughts by focusing on progress rather than perfection. Celebrate small victories and remind yourself that making mistakes is a natural part of growth and learning. Practice self-compassion by speaking to yourself as you would to a dear friend. Remember, your worth is not defined by your achievements or how ‘perfect’ you are.
